    Awesome driving to hop into a different car and top both practice sessions. Well surpassed my expectations.

    Palmer on BBC:
    On his [best] flying lap, Russell had so much margin to go quicker in Turn Eight. He was really safe through there as well. The difference in the attitude of the two Mercedes cars is polar.

    You've got Bottas on the limit, hustling the car on the limit of oversteer through that fast section, and Russell if anything looked like he was under-driving. He was so smooth at the wheel.

    Interesting Qualy. It's notable there are some yawning gaps between teammates in terms of placings -

    Redbull 9 places gap between teammates
    Ferrari 9
    McLaren 7
    Racing Point 5

    ironic that the two teams whose cars qualified adjacent to one another, Merc & Williams, are the two running stand-in drivers!

    I wonder if the divergence suggests that the car is less important than the driver on this layout?
